and discovered small bumps on the surface, known as quill knobs. The same feature is present in some bird bones, and represents the attachment point for strong secondary wing feathers. This finding provided the first direct evidence that velociraptorines, like all other maniraptorans, had feathers.

According to Currie (1995), Velociraptorinae can be distinguished based on the following characteristics: dromaeosaurids with maxillary and dentary teeth possessing denticles on the anterior carinae that are significantly smaller than the posterior denticles, and which have a second premaxillary
